The sum of the three angles of an isosceles trapezoid is 250 °. find the smaller of the corners of the trapezoid.

| Since a trapezoid is a convex quadrilateral, the sum of its interior angles is 360.
Then one of the corners of the trapezoid is: 360 – 250 = 110.
This is the obtuse angle of the trapezoid. Let the angle ABC = 110.
In a trapezoid, the sum of the angles at its lateral side is 180, the angle BAD + ABC = 180, then the angle BAD = 180 – ABC = 180 – 110 = 70.
By condition, the trapezoid ABCD is isosceles, then the angle ADC = BAD = 70, the angle BCD = ABC = 110.
Answer: The smaller angle of the trapezoid is 70.
